You Drink and Drive You Lose Volume 2, Number 6 - October/November 1999 In December 1999, the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) will announce the You Drink & Drive. You Lose. (YD&DYL) impaired driving public education campaign, which will provide a common identity to a number of Federal efforts to prevent drinking and driving. YD&DYL will target high-risk populations, such as persons 21-34 years of age, repeat offenders, and underage drinkers through public education, public-private partnerships, legislation, and high-visibility enforcement. The campaign will include two national enforcement mobilizations each year (in December and July). Each Spring, new materials on youth initiatives will be released.
